General Information
The electronic ignition system on the 3.0L dual overhead cam (DOHC) engine provides spark energy to ignite the air/fuel mixture necessary for combustion. The Engine Control Module (ECM) controls spark under all engine-running conditions. The system components include: the ECM, two Electronic Ignition (EI) modules each which house three primary and three secondary coils, spark plug boots, spark plugs, Camshaft Position (CMP) sensor, knock sensor and associated wiring.The spark dwell (On-time) and degrees of spark advance are dependant upon engine speed, intake airflow as indicated by the Mass Airflow Sensor (MAF) and engine coolant temperature. The ECM can vary spark advance from 50° BTDC to 30° ATDC under all engine-running conditions when no spark knock is present.
